When you say Triumph, I immideately think of the Damon Howatt Triumph, but it is a long, blond tournament bow, and certainly not what you have pictured. Your picture is hard to see, If you could post a better closeup and a bit larger, it may help someone help you.
As for me, I am at a loss as to what it is. Hope someone else can help.